Disable a whole activity from user action

Is there a simple way to disable a user interacting with an activity. To be done when there is an action running (and a spinning progress bar in the title bar)

EDIT: As it seems I was not clear enough I meant to say: while I already have a spinning progress bar, the user is still able to push any button on the activity, I want to disable the user from being able to do that while the task is running. I do not want to however disable each item on the screen one by one.

In order to block user touch events, use:

getWindow().setFlags(WindowManager.LayoutParams.FLAG_NOT_TOUCHABLE,
WindowManager.LayoutParams.FLAG_NOT_TOUCHABLE);

To get touch events back, use:

getWindow().clearFlags(WindowManager.LayoutParams.FLAG_NOT_TOUCHABLE);

EDIT: If you want to add a feature of disable and greyed out display, you need to add in your xml layout file a linear layout that fills the parent. Set its background to #B0000000 and its visibilty to Gone. Than programicly set its visibility to Visible.

If you need to disable event processing for a period of time (for instance, while you run an animation, show a waiting dialog), you can override the activity's dispatch functions.

To disable touch/clicks on any buttons, add these members/functions to your activity:

protected boolean enabled = true;

public void enable(boolean b) {
    enabled = b;
}

@Override
public boolean dispatchTouchEvent(MotionEvent ev) {
    return enabled ? 
        super.dispatchTouchEvent(ev) : 
        true;        
}

Then just call enable(true/false) when you need to disable and enable the activity's normal event handling.

I have solved this using a custom method - which I did not want to do:

public static void setViewGroupEnabled(ViewGroup view, boolean enabled)
    {
        int childern = view.getChildCount();

        for (int i = 0; i< childern ; i++)
        {
            View child = view.getChildAt(i);
            if (child instanceof ViewGroup)
            {
                setViewGroupEnabled((ViewGroup) child, enabled);
            }
            child.setEnabled(enabled);
        }
        view.setEnabled(enabled);
    }

I solved this by adding an full screen blank image with a null click handler at the end on the XML layout.

Create a transparent PNG file in the drawables folder.

Add a full screen ImageView at the end of the XML layout referencing the image:

...
 <ImageView
     android:layout_width="match_parent"
     android:layout_height="match_parent"
     app:srcCompat="@drawable/img_mask"
     android:id="@+id/imgMask"
     android:scaleType="fitXY"
 android:visibility="gone"
     android:onClick="doNothingClick"
 />

Add the null click hander for the image to capture user touches:

public void doNothingClick(View v){
    // do nothing with the click
}

Add the code to disable the user touches:

private void StopTouches(int duration){
    findViewById(R.id.imgMask).setVisibility(View.VISIBLE);
    Handler handler = new Handler();
    handler.postDelayed(new Runnable() {
        @Override
        public void run() {
            findViewById(R.id.imgMask).setVisibility(View.GONE);
        }
    }, duration);
}
